About this Seasonal Manager, International Production Operations role at The National Football League
This role will coordinate and support delivery of NFL content to int’l broadcast partners. Key areas of responsibility will include: Maintaining day-to-day communications with int’l partners on content delivery, place orders with 3rd party distribution facilities for NFL delivery, track game selections being broadcast across different platforms, and support technical delivery while transmissions are in progress. Working across television partners, NFL departments (International Licensing, Football Operations, Events, etc) and NFL Teams to ensure all NFL game content are delivered to NFLI partners and broadcast at the highest quality and support the NFL’s broader objectives.
Responsibilities:
- Manage delivery of NFL games, programs, footage and other content to regional areas: North America, Europe, & Asia
- Serve as main point of contact for Int’l NFL Partners to coordinate transmission paths
- Document and track game selections and other NFL content that is broadcast around the world
- Coordinate with internal and 3rd party facilities to distribute NFL content outside the US
- Support live transmissions while in progress to ensure highest quality experience for each taker
- Liaise with NFL Broadcasting, network television partners, stadium operations and team PR contacts to communicate all game broadcast details to int’l partners
- Manage a public facing internet portal to communicate NFL broadcast information to int’l partners across the globe
